Exploring the Beige Spectrum within the Gucci Collection:
Beige, within the context of Gucci, isn't a monolithic color. It encompasses a spectrum of shades, from creamy off-whites and pale ivories to richer, more taupe-like beiges. This variety allows for diverse aesthetic expressions, catering to a wide range of personal styles.
* Creamy Off-Whites: These lighter beiges often serve as a neutral backdrop, allowing other design elements, such as the iconic GG logo or intricate stitching, to take center stage. This shade works well for those who appreciate a classic, understated elegance. The lightness of the color also provides a sense of airiness, making it a suitable choice for spring and summer.
* Pale Ivories: Slightly warmer than the creamy off-whites, pale ivories offer a touch more richness and depth. They retain the elegance of the lighter shades while adding a subtle sophistication. This hue pairs beautifully with gold hardware, a common feature in many Gucci wallet designs.
* Taupe Beiges: These deeper beiges offer a more mature and sophisticated aesthetic. They are less prone to showing dirt and wear, making them a practical choice for everyday use. The richer tone lends itself well to more structured designs and adds a touch of earthy elegance.
Popular Gucci Wallet Styles in Beige:
The range of Gucci wallet styles available in beige is extensive, catering to different needs and preferences. Let's examine some of the popular categories:
* The Mini Wallet: Perfect for those who prefer a compact and minimalist approach, the mini wallet offers just enough space for essentials. The GG Marmont mini wallet, often available in beige and white combinations, exemplifies this style. Its compact size makes it ideal for slipping into smaller bags or pockets. The price point for mini wallets generally falls within the lower to mid-range of Gucci's wallet offerings.
* The Zip-Around Wallet: Offering ample space for cards, cash, and coins, the zip-around wallet provides maximum organization and security. The iconic Ophidia GG zip-around wallet, often seen in beige, embodies this style. Its distinctive design, featuring the signature Ophidia canvas and leather trim, makes it a recognizable and desirable piece. These wallets typically fall within the mid to higher price range.
